High Throughput Hardware Accelerated CoreSight Trace Decoding


METADATA ONLY
Loading...

Date

2024

Publication Type

Conference Paper

ETH Bibliography

yes

Citations

Altmetric
METADATA ONLY

Data

Rights / License

Abstract

A single tracing component embedded into a high-frequency processor may produce up to 1 GB/s of trace data or more. These data are vital in debugging, monitoring, verification, and performance analysis in System-on-chip and heterogeneous system development. Hardware trace decoders and analyzers have emerged to support online processing of trace data for real-time applications. However, the existing hardware trace decoders designed for the Embedded Trace Macrocell version 4 (ETMv4), a standard feature in most modern ARM processors, can only process trace data at a maximum rate of 250 MB/s. This paper proposes an optimized and parallelized trace decoder for the ETMv4 specification implemented on a Xilinx Ultrascale+ processing up to 1 GB/s of trace data from a single ETM.

Publication status

published

Editor

Book title

2024 Design, Automation & Test in Europe Conference & Exhibition (DATE)

Journal / series

Volume

Pages / Article No.

10546666

Publisher

IEEE

Event

27th Design, Automation and Test in Europe Conference and Exhibition (DATE 2024)

Edition / version

Methods

Software

Geographic location

Date collected

Date created

Subject

Tracing; Coresight; ETM; Decoding; FPGA

Organisational unit

03757 - Roscoe, Timothy / Roscoe, Timothy check_circle

Notes

Funding

Related publications and datasets